Warning Signs You Need Skylight Leak Water Removal: Don’t Ignore These Red Flags

Ignoring skylight leak water damage can lead to costly repairs, health risks, and even structural issues. Be aware of these warning signs and take action before it’s too late: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Strong, unpleasant smells emanating from your skylight or ceiling can signal a major issue. Don’t ignore this warning sign, our team will investigate and address the problem before it spreads.

Water Stains or Spots on Your Ceiling

Visible water stains or spots on your ceiling can show a skylight leak. Our team will identify the source and provide a comprehensive solution to prevent further damage.

Warped or Buckled Ceiling Tiles

Warped or buckled ceiling tiles can be a sign of underlying water damage. Our team will assess and address the issue, ensuring your ceiling is restored to its original condition.

Unexplained Puddles or Water Accumulation

Unexplained puddles or water accumulation around your skylight can signal a leak. Our team will investigate and provide a customized solution to address the issue.

Increased Energy Bills or Inconsistent Temperatures

Unusual energy bills or inconsistent temperatures in your home can show a skylight leak. Our team will identify the source and provide a comprehensive solution to prevent further damage.

Skylight Leak Water Removal Cost in North Bend, WA

The cost of skylight leak water removal in North Bend, WA, can vary based on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our team will provide a customized estimate after conducting an on-site assessment. In general, you can expect the following price ranges: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Skylight Leak Water Removal $500 – $2,500 Severity of damage, size of affected area, and local conditions.
Water Removal and Drying $200 – $1,000 Amount of water, size of affected area, and equipment required.
Cleaning and Disinfecting $100 – $500 Size of affected area, type of surfaces, and level of contamination.
Repair and Reconstruction $500 – $5,000 Scope of repairs, materials required, and labor costs.

The final cost will depend on the specifics of your situation and the services required. Our team will provide a detailed estimate after conducting an on-site assessment. We offer free estimates and flexible payment options to make the process as stress-free as possible.
